In the present work linearized problem of plasma wave reflection from a
boundary of a half-space is solved analytically. Specular accommodative boundary conditions
of plasma reflection from plasma boundary are considered. Wave reflectance is
found as a function of given parameters of the problem, and dependence of the reflectance
on normal electron impulse accommodation coefficient is shown.

The results of ultrasound dependencies dissipation coefficients of nematic
liquid crystals N-8 on the frequency and temperature. It is shown that measurements of
the anisotropy of the absorption coefficient of ultrasound at low and high frequencies allow
the calculation of a number of important physical parameters. Determined anisotropic
coefficients of shear and bulk viscosity, the orientation relaxation times, energy activation
and other parameters of N-8 in a wide range of frequencies and temperatures.

A variable distance pulsed phase-locked method is applied to study temperature
and frequency dependences of the rate and coefficient of ultrasound absorption in
diethyl siloxane and ethyloctyl siloxane in the frequency range 4-63 MHz at temperature
from 293 to 348 K. Based on experimental data, a frequency dependence of the volume
and shear viscosities is derived. The values of the shear and volume viscosity coefficients,
as well as the relaxation times of processes discovered, are found.

Analytical results of the asymptotical study of some problems of the rarefied
gas dynamics with two small parameters are represented. The resulting state of the gas
depends on the relative speed of the tendency of these parameters toward its limiting values.
This procedure proved to be useful by investigations of: 1) the investigation of viscous
shock layer and boundary layer structure in transitional regime; 2) the limited solution
of Knudsen's layer problem by physical - chemical surface model generalization on
specular-diffused surface of Maxwell; 3) the gas-surface collision problems; 4) the hypersonic
theory problems; 5) the separation of flow theory problem.

Thermophoresis of two large two-layer rotating and non-rotating aerosol particles
is considered. Formulas for the rate of thermophoresis and angular velocity of rotation
for particles are derived. The problem of gravitational falling of two rotating and
non-rotating spherical particles is considered as a limiting case and exact formulas for the
correction coefficients to the Stokes law and angular velocity of rotation are derived.
Approximate engineering formulas are presented.
